The President of Iran went to Russia to participate in the BRICS Summit
The President of the Islamic Republic of Iran, Masoud Mezkiyan, left for Kazan, Russia to participate in the 16th BRICS Summit.
Afghan Voice Agency (AVA) - Tehran: Iran's president, Saud Al-Badzikian, left Tehran for Russia today, Tuesday, the first of Aqrab.
It has been said that the President of Iran has gone to the city of Kazan, the place where the meeting will be held in Russia, with the official invitation of Vladimir Putin, the President of Russia, and in order to participate in the 16th BRICS Summit.
According to IRNA, during this trip, Massoud Mezikian attended the main meeting of the leaders of the BRICS countries on the topic of "Strengthening multilateralism for development and fair global security", the broad meeting of the BRICS member countries and the first BRICS Plus meeting on the topic of "Building a better world together". He will find and give a speech.
It has also been said that meeting with the presidents of Russia, China, Belarus, Kyrgyzstan, the Prime Minister of India and some other leaders and officials participating in this summit is one of the other plans that the Iranian president will follow during this trip.
According to an Arab media, a bilateral meeting between Egyptian President Abdel Fattah Al-Sisi and Iran's Islamic Republic's President Masoud Al-Madijian is scheduled to take place on the sidelines of the BRICS Summit in Kazan, Russia.
